#4b94e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b94e6 is composed of 29.4% red, 58%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.4% cyan, 35.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 211.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 59.8%. #4b94e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#0029cd.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#4b94e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010509 is the darkest color, while #f7f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b94e6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92989f is the less saturated color, while #3393fe is the most saturated one.
